高级检索

    基于图论的文本数字水印技术

    A Text Digital Watermarking Technology Based on Graph Theory

    • 摘要: 由于文本自身的一些特点,相对于其他的媒体,在文本中嵌入数字水印更加困难.这造成了当前文本数字水印技术的发展远远落后于其他数字水印技术.提出了一种新的基于图论的文本数字水印技术,通过适当改变字符或字符串的拓扑结构,设计出语义上相同的字符或字符串的多种字形,并将这些字形映射为图论中的“图”,对“图”或者“图”的特征量进行恰当的编码,利用这些编码来表示数字水印;描述了水印嵌入、检测方法的数学模型;给出了鲁棒性和视觉影响试验方法与结果;提出了文本数字水印系统通用去除攻击准则,并分析了这种水印的抗攻击性能与方法.通过实验与分析可知,该文本数字水印技术具有水印容量大、鲁棒性强、视觉影响小、抗攻击能力强的特点.使用这种技术,在字符中嵌入水印对于汉语、韩语等象形文字具有一定的优势,而英语、法语等字母文字适于在字符串中嵌入水印.

       

      Abstract: Because of text's properties, it's so difficult to find perfect algorithms of embedding watermark into text documents, when compared with other media. Nowadays, text watermarking technologies is far behind other multimedia watermarking technologies such as images, audios, etc. A novel text digital watermarking technology based on graph theory is presented in this paper. Through changing its topology structures of a character or string, different figures are schemed out, which represent the same semanteme. Then those figures are mapped on graphs of graph theory, and the graphs or their properties should be correctly encoded in order to denote different watermarking information. The mathematic models of embedding and detecting watermarking are also described, and the experimental methods of robustness and visual influence, as well as the relative results are given. Finally, general rules of removing attack on text watermarking system is proposed, and the attack-resisting capability and methods of this text digital watermarking is analyzed in detail. According to the experimentation and analysis, the text watermarking technology has the following advantages: great capacity of watermarking, strong robustness, little visual influence and quite good attack-resisting capability. With this technology, it is more convenient to embed watermark into characters for ideograph languages such as Chinese and Korean, while it is suitable for embedding watermark into strings for alphabetic languages such as English and French.

       

    /

    返回文章
    返回